As the newspaper said - and the gallery that was in attendance saw - I was shut down.
On October 4 last year at a council meeting it is believed by Orange City Council Administration and Governance Manager Ms Catlin that I questioned her professionalism about receiving and distributing emails.
I have since been correctly quoted as saying: "If there has been a misunderstanding, misinterpretation or poorly chosen words by myself I sincerely and unreservedly apologise. I have always found Ms Catlin professional, polite and prompt".
I have no idea why the mayor chose to shut me down, as I was at least expecting the same leeway that was afforded to Councillor Russell Turner for his apology over a non-pecuniary interest.
To quote MLC Jeremy Buckingham at the committee looking at the Councillor Misconduct and Poor Performance Bill in 2015: “when I was elected to parliament people told me that this place was a real bear pit, but this is a walk in the park compared to being on Orange City Council.
Orange council is a microcosm of all that is dysfunctional and chaotic in government. They used the code of conduct to shut down debate and to shut people up."
I am subject to four code of conducts lodged by council staff concerning matters that occurred over eight months ago.
